The hayrides are fun and very popular. They leave from Pioneer Hall every night at 6:30 and again at 9:00. They go on a one-hour trip through the campground. The cost is $6 for age 10 and over, $4 for kids under 10. Kids must be with an adult. They don't take reservations so you should be there about 45 minutes early.

The trail ride gets mixed reviews. Some love it, others find it a bit boring. It can be hot and dusty in the summer. The rides begin at 10:00 every day from the corral near the FW entrance. Each ride is a guided 45 minute tour through open areas near the campground. The cost (last year) is $21.70 plus tax per person. Reservations can be made up to 14 days in advance.

Also, for the younger kids there are pony rides at the petting farm. $2 per ride.
